The starter battery voltage display for basic vehicles fitted with a 12 V starter
battery will be slightly too low if the refrigerator is using the 12 V whilst dri-
ving. The voltage display will be correct when the engine is stopped, when
the fridge is switched off and/or if it uses gas or if the vehicle is fitted with a
24V starter battery.
Switch off some of the consumers if the 12 V power supply is overloaded
(i.e. if the battery voltage falls below 12 V).
Battery capacity
The maximum utilisable leisure battery capacity will now be displayed.
These settings cannot be changed. The display shows the % of the nominal
capacity (can be altered, see below). The 80 % default setting shows the
maximum battery capacity that is utilisable in practical motorhome useage.
This can also be increased to be above 80 %.
Polling:
Switching the system on (see Chapter 5.4.1).
Press the "Battery menu" button.
Press the "Set up" menu button and keep it held down for at least 3 s.
The display will change over to battery menu set up mode.

The full or flat battery status is detected by the control and switch panel. The
maximum capacity will be recalculated after each complete discharging cy-
cle (complete charging and complete discharging). The default setting can
no longer be reached because of the increasing age of the battery. The sta-
tus of the leisure battery can be determined from this. The battery must be
checked and replaced whenever necessary if the maximum capacity is less
than 50 % of the nominal capacity.
A brand new battery only reaches its full capacity after several charging
Y
cycles.
The lower the battery temperature is (and the further it is away from the
ideal temperature of 20 °C), the greater the capacity display error.
The battery cannot be fully charged if the battery temperature is very low
and the system's full or flat indicator will no longer work correctly as the
battery capacity is less at low temperatures (see information provided by
the battery manufacturer).
